Final Agenda
City of Fayetteville Arkansas
City Council Meeting
May 2, 2006
A meeting of the Fayetteville City Council will be held on May 2, 2006 at 6:00 PM in Room 219
of the City Administration Building located at 113 West Mountain Street, Fayetteville, Arkansas.
Call to Order
Roll Call
Pledge of Allegiance
Presentation given by the Annexation Task Force:
THE CITY COUNCIL AUTHORIZED THE CITY STAFF TO MOVE FORWARD
WITH THE ANNEXATION. NO RESOLUTION NEEDED PER CITY ATTORNEY,
HIT WILLIAMS,
A. CONSENT:
1. Approval of the April 4, 2006, City Council meeting minutes.
APPROVED.
2. Historic District Commission: A resolution confirming the Mayor' s appointment of
seven (7) members to the Historic District Commission.
PASSED AND SHALL BE RECORDED AS RESOLUTION NO. 78-06,
3. MSI Consulting Group, LLC Lease: A resolution approving two proposals in the
amount of $245,000.00 from MSI Consulting Group, LLC to lease a comprehensive case
management system and to provide data conversion services for the Fayetteville District
Court; and approving a budget adjustment in the amount of $ 145,000.00.
PASSED AND SHALL BE RECORDED AS RESOLUTION NO. 79-06.

4. U of A Technology Corridor Project: A resolution expressing the willingness of City
of Fayetteville to utilize Federal-Aid High Priority Project Funds for the U of A
Technology Corridor Project.
PASSED AND SHALL BE RECORDED AS RESOLUTION NO, 80-06,
5. Expressway Economic Corridor Project: A resolution expressing the willingness of
City of Fayetteville to utilize Federal-Aid High Priority Project Funds for the Expressway
Economic Development Corridor Project.
PASSED AND SHALL BE RECORDED AS RESOLUTION NO. 81-06,
6. McClelland Consulting Engineers Task Order # 13: A resolution approving Task
Order No. 13 with McClelland Consulting Engineers in the amount of $9,650.00 for
design of the airfield striping plan, bidding services and project oversight at the
Fayetteville Municipal Airport; and approving a Budget Adjustment recognizing
$85,000.00 in grant revenues.
PASSED AND SHALL BE RECORDED AS RESOLUTION NO, 82-06,
7. McClelland Consulting Engineers Task Order # 14: A resolution approving Task
Order No. 14 with McClelland Consulting Engineers in the amount of $ 105,450.00 for
design of two (2) corporate hangars, to provide bidding services and project oversight at
the Fayetteville Municipal Airport; and approving a budget adjustment in the amount of
$ 105,450.00.
PASSED AND SHALL BE RECORDED AS RESOLUTION NO, 83-06,
B. UNFINISHED BUSINESS:
1. Amend § 161.18 District C-3 Central Commercial: An ordinance to amend § 161 . 18
District C-3 Central Commercial of the Unified Development Code by including a new
subsection (f) restricting height to six stories or 84 feet whichever is less; and amending
Chapter 156: Variances. This ordinance was left on the Second Reading at the April 18,
2006 City Council meeting.
PASSED AND SHALL BE RECORDED AS ORDINANCE NO. 4863,
2. Arbors at Springwoods Appeal: An appeal of the Planning Commission's decision
regarding a condition of approval for the Arbors at Springwoods Large Scale
Development. This item was Tabled at the April 18, 2006 City Council Meeting to fire
May 2, 2006 City Council Meeting.
THIS ITEM WAS TABLED INDEFINITELY.

3. Amend § 166.03 Park Land Dedication: An ordinance to amend § 166.03 (K) Park
Land Dedication of the Unified Development Code. This ordinance was left on the First
Reading at the April 18, 2006 City Council Meeting.
PASSED AND SHALL BE RECORDED AS ORDINANCE NO, 4864,
C. PUBLIC HEARINGS
1. Clean-up at 1079 Washington Avenue: A resolution certifying to the Tax Collector of
Washington County the costs of abating unsightly and unsanitary conditions upon the
property located at 1079 South Washington Avenue in the City of Fayetteville, Arkansas.
PASSED AND SHALL BE RECORDED AS RESOLUTION NO. 84-06,
2. Clean-up at 4005 West 6th Street: A resolution certifying to the Tax Collector of
Washington County the costs of abating unsightly and unsanitary conditions upon the
property located at 4005 West 6`h Street in the City of Fayetteville, Arkansas.
PASSED AND SHALL BE RECORDED AS RESOLUTION NO. 85-06,
D. NEW BUSINESS:
1. Discussion of Lawsuit on Smoking Enforcement.
THE CITY COUNCIL AUTHORIZED CITY ATTORNEY TO MOVE
FORWARD WITH CONSENT ORDER,
2. Amend § 97.081 Intoxicating Beverages: An ordinance to amend § 97.081 Intoxicating
Beverages of the Code of Fayetteville.
PASSED AND SHALL BE RECORDED AS ORDINANCE NO. 4865.
3. Improvement District No. 15 - Stonebridge Meadows: An ordinance to establish and
lay off Fayetteville Municipal Property Owner' s Improvement District No. 15-
Stonebridge Meadows, Phases 4 and 5.
PASSED AND SHALL BE RECORDED AS ORDINANCE NO, 4866,
4. Mayor's Veto of Portions of the Hillside Ordinance.
THE MOTION TO OVERTURN MAYOR'S VETO FAILED. NO RESOLUTION
OR ORDINANCE NEEDED PER CITY ATTORNEY, HIT WILLIAMS.
5. Amend Title XV of the UDC - Tree Preservation and Protection: An ordinance
amending Title XV: Unified Development Code to provide amendments to certain
provisions concerning Tree Preservation and Protection.

THIS ITEM WAS LEFT ON THE FIRST READING OF THE ORDINANCE.
6. ANX 06-2006 Brown: An ordinance annexing that property described in annexation
petition ANX 06-2006 (CC2005-51 ), for property located east of Township Street,
containing approximately 3.38 acres.
PASSED AND SHALL BE RECORDED AS ORDINANCE NO. 4867.
7. RZN 06-2007 Brown: An ordinance rezoning that property described in rezoning
petition RZN 06-2007, for approximately 3 .38 acres located east of Township Street,
from R-A, Residential Agricultural to RSF-4, Residential Single Family, 4 units per acre.
PASSED AND SHALL BE RECORDED AS ORDINANCE NO. 4868.
8. RZN 06-2008 CMN Business Park II, Phase III: An ordinance rezoning that property
described in rezoning petition RZN 06-2008, for approximately 53 .93 acres, located at
CMN Business Park II Phase III, northwest of Van Asche and Steele Boulevard, from R-
O, Residential Office and C- 1 , Neighborhood Commercial to C- 1 , Neighborhood
Commercial.
PASSED AND SHALL BE RECORDED AS ORDINANCE NO, 4869,
9. R-PZD 06-1922 Scottswood Place: An ordinance establishing a Residential Planned
Zoning District Titled R-PZD 06- 1922, Scottswood Place, located northeast of Old
Farmington Road and One Mile Road, containing approximately 5 .06 acres, more or less;
amending the Official Zoning Map of the City of Fayetteville; and adopting the
Associated Master Development Plan.
PASSED AND SHALL BE RECORDED AS ORDINANCE NO, 4870,
10, VAC 06-2044 Toyota of Fayetteville: An ordinance approving VAC 06-2044 submitted
by Bryan Smith for property located at 1352 west Showroom Drive, vacating a portion of
the utility easement located within the subject property.
PASSED AND SHALL BE RECORDED AS ORDINANCE NO. 4871.
11. Reserve, LLC: An ordinance waiving the requirements of formal competitive bidding
and approving a cost-share agreement with Reserve, LLC in the amount of $70,793 .00
for the upsizing of approximately 3,340 feet of 8" water main to 12" water main; and
approving a contingency in the amount of $ 10,600.00.
PASSED AND SHALL BE RECORDED AS ORDINANCE NO. 4872,
12. Amend Chapter 50: Garbage and Trash: An ordinance amending Chapter 50:
Garbage and Trash, to eliminate the surcharge for solid waste service outside the city
limits.
THIS ITEM FAILED.
